Output 60c3e89139f1376f448e28b4638c19213bf56b120c7a75d484f626ecc2ffac49:5

value
511618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f17e64aad7243bb262904de62709d45bb3d8e7e2 OP_EQUAL
address
3PhvBjKxTyFQ8DVttkqZCSbfm8TAtYN9v7
transaction
60c3e89139f1376f448e28b4638c19213bf56b120c7a75d484f626ecc2ffac49
spent
true